England captain Harry Kane has said he is feeling as "fit as I have all season" and is "getting fitter with each game" as he responded to criticism of the national team's performances at Euro 2024. Kane's comments come after Three Lions boss Gareth Southgate suggested his players are not fit enough following flat performances against Serbia and Denmark. England are in a strong position to reach the knockout stages, but Southgate has said this week his players have "limitations" and are struggling to play a pressing game and disrupt the opposing team because of their physical condition.

Kensington Oval is where Jordan caught the bug as a kid, be it the inter-school finals he played in for Combermere or the international cricket watched; the ground where, aged five, he came to watch his first Test match between West Indies and England in 1994 and was transfixed by the buzz in the stands, the sound of conch shells being blown. As such, even factoring in limited opposition and the greater prevalence of hat-tricks in T20 cricket – just ask Pat Cummins, owner of two already in this tournament – Jordan’s delight upon detonating Saurabh Netravalkar’s middle stump was unbridled.
